Nutrition Facts

Peanuts, sugar-coated

Serving Size: oz (28g)

* Amount Per Serving
Calories 146.2 cal
Calories from Fat 84.6 cal
% Daily Value
Total Fat 9.4 g 14.5%
Saturated Fat 1.3 g 6.5%
Cholesterol 0 mg 0%
Sodium 43.7 mg 1.8%
Total Carbohydrate 13.3 g 4.4%
Dietary Fiber 1.1 g 4.6%
Sugars (Added) 11.8 g 39.2%
Protein 4.3 g 8.7%
